I finally got my fuel pump working and the engine runs well again.  I took it for a ride down the hill.  By the time I go to the bottom of the hill I lost 1/2 my brakes and the front brakes were smoking.  I looked for any leakage around the wheels and did not see any.  So I figured the master cylinder failed.  I bought a new one and replaced it.  Several questions I have.  I am using a new PRESSURE bleeding system. 

1.  Do I still need to bench bleed the master cylinder before I put it in?  I didn't and it seems real spongy just on the front brakes alone.

2.  With the pressure bleeder I am not getting any fluid out of the rear brake bleed screw.  Is this normal?  I don't think so.  I am using about 4 psi, I went to 5 or 6 and one of the brake reservoir float caps blew off and put fluid all over the place. 

3.  I am wondering if the rear brake pressure regulator has failed closed and is not allowing any fluid to the rear brakes?

My experience was that the brake pressure compensating valve needed a huge amount of pedal pressure to get it to start flowing, then it worked great. I had the same experience with the pressure bleeder, they don't work on the newer master cylinder with the floats.I also couln't get the rear brakes to flow with brake fluid. I just finally ended up pushing the brake pedal really hard and it just went down all of the sudden and everything worked fine. I had taken the pressure compensating valve apart to clean it up. The valve is very simple, just a spring piston. I think it gets in a relaxed position and you need to push the piston back to get the fluid flowing to the rear brakes. I did bench bleed the master cylinder in a vice first, but it may not be needed.

Yes, bad brake hoses most likely were the cause of your problem. The bad hoses probably locked up the front calipers. The moisture in the old brake fluid overheated, boiled and vaporized filling  your brake system with air bubles, resulting in brake failure.

Change all four rubber brake hoses and flush the entire system adding new fluid.

Yes, Dave is correct.  The rubber brake hoses get swollen shut after all these years.  When you press on the pedal you generate high pressure which forces fluid through the swollen hoses.  The fluid is not able to return on its own low pressure so the callipers stay on.

When your brake hoses are swollen you will have a very hard time bleeding the brakes. If you were to retract the calipers to change the pads or even replace the caliper the pistons won't clamp against the rotor. If you were to drive the car with a non functioning brake you will eventually get some fluid past the swollen hose obstruction and get some braking action. The problem is that the fluid won't return past the swollen hose and the pads will lock up against the rotor causing your brakes to overheat. Basically your swollen hose acts like a one way valve. Your original problem sounds like swollen rubber brake lines.

I did find the problem.  It was the innards of the piston that had seized up.  To get the piston apart without damaging it since the hexagonal cap screw did not want to come off, I drilled a hole in a piece of wood and cut the hole on half.  I then put the piston inside the two pieces of wood and clamped it hard in a vise.  After some cranking on a wrench it finally broke free.

There is a tiny little brass piece that the spring seats on.  This piece had gunked up and would not move.  I tried several avenues but ended up taking the rubber seals off and heating the aluminum piston which finally dislodged the little brass piece you see in the picture.  Hard to believe I lost the rear brakes over this tiny piece.  Since I destroyed one of the rubber seals I am waiting for a replacement.

Ok... got the new seals (from Hungary).  I ordered several knowing I would probably break one or more.  Of course I broke the first one trying to put it on.  I was afraid to try another because this seal has to be stretched an incredible amount so I went to a hydraulic repair center.  They took one look at it and said they had no idea how to stretch it without breaking it either.

So I pulled out my small lathe and made a cone out of some plastic rod.  It was still hard to get it over the cone but it worked like a charm.  I have a couple of the seals left if anyone is interested.
